The third concert of this yearโ€™s FirstWorks Summer Beats concert series transports audiences to the dance floors of New York Cityโ€™s Salsa scene with an electrifying performance byย La Excelencia. The 12-piece Salsa Dura band is inspired by the salsa sounds of the 1970โ€™s and the sociopolitical landscape of today. La Excelenciaโ€™s in-your-face sound and energetic live performances reach outside of the salsa norm and have propelled the band to mainstream audiences around the world. Their music combines traditional salsa elements with a modern and unapologetic sound to invigorate social mindedness amidst a powerful and danceable soundtrack.
